Hello all, I did the following as SaschaFranck recommended: - Quit HX Edit! - download the Line 6 Updater - Also download the "Flash Memory" from there (it's the actual update) - not sure if I did it. - Installed the updater. - Reboot the Helix while holding down switches 6 and 12 (this will take you to safe boot mode). - Start the Line 6 Updater, but then the Helix is not selectable. It seems like the device is not found by my computer. Any ideas why its not connecting? I just bought the Helix yesterday... best regards. UPDATE: I tried another USB port, now it identifies the Helix, and I can select it in the Line 6 Updater.
